What companies run services between Turin, Italy and Cento, Italy?

You can take a bus from Turin to Cento Autostazione via Milan, Bologna, and Indipendenza Nord in around 6h 52m. Alternatively, ITA Airways, Lufthansa, and two other airlines fly from Turin Caselle Airport (TRN) to Bologna Guglielmo Marconi Airport (BLQ) every 4 hours.
